Claims
- 1. An oscillator circuit comprising:a digital to analog converter circuit for generating a current and comprising a voltage to current converter circuit for converting a control voltage to a first current and a trimmable current control for generating a second current, wherein said current is a sum of said first current and said second current; a band gap reference circuit for generating a voltage based on process variations; and a relaxation oscillator circuit coupled to said digital to analog converter circuit and said band gap reference circuit and for generating a frequency based on said current and said voltage.
- 2. An oscillator circuit as recited in claim 1 further comprising a frequency doubler circuit coupled to said relaxation oscillator circuit wherein said frequency is passed through said frequency doubler circuit for generating a second frequency.
- 3. An oscillator circuit as recited in claim 1 wherein said trimmable current control comprises a plurality of trimmable components.
- 4. An oscillator circuit as recited in claim 1 wherein said trimmable current control is digitally controlled.
- 5. A phase locked loop circuit comprising:a phase detector circuit; and a voltage controlled oscillator circuit comprising: a digital to analog converter circuit for generating a current and comprising a voltage to current converter circuit for converting a control voltage to a first current and a trimmable current control for generating a second current, wherein said current is a sum of said first current and said second current; a band gap reference circuit for generating a voltage based on process variations; and a relaxation oscillator circuit coupled to said digital to analog converter circuit and said band gap reference circuit and for generating a frequency based on said current and said voltage.
- 6. A phase locked loop circuit as recited in claim 5 wherein said phase detector circuit is for receiving a reference frequency and discriminating the phase difference between said reference frequency and an output frequency and further comprising:a charge pump circuit coupled to said phase detector circuit and for converting said phase difference into a second current; a loop filter circuit coupled to said charge pump and said voltage controlled oscillator circuit and for averaging said second current; and a divider circuit coupled to said voltage controlled oscillator circuit and said phase detector circuit and for generating said output frequency.
- 7. A phase locked loop circuit as recited in claim 6 further comprising a crystal oscillator circuit coupled to said phase detector circuit and for generating said reference frequency.
- 8. A phase locked loop circuit as recited in claim 5 further comprising a frequency doubler circuit coupled to said voltage controlled oscillator circuit wherein said frequency is passed through said frequency doubler circuit for generating a second frequency.
- 9. A phase locked loop circuit as recited in claim 5 wherein said trimmable current control comprises a plurality of trimmable components.
- 10. A phase locked loop circuit as recited in claim 5 wherein said trimmable current control is digitally controlled.
- 11. A microcontroller comprising:a bus; a processor coupled to said bus; a memory unit coupled to said bus; a phase locked loop circuit for generating a frequency and coupled to said bus and comprising: a phase detector circuit; and a voltage controlled oscillator circuit comprising: a digital to analog converter circuit for generating a current and comprising a voltage to current converter circuit for converting a control voltage to a first current and a trimmable current control for generating a second current, wherein said current is a sum of said first current and said second current; a band gap reference circuit for generating a voltage based on process variations; and a relaxation oscillator circuit coupled to said digital to analog converter circuit and said band gap reference circuit for generating a frequency based on said current and said voltage.
- 12. A microcontroller as recited in claim 11 wherein said phase detector circuit is for receiving a reference frequency and discriminating the phase difference between said reference frequency and an output frequency and further comprising:a charge pump circuit coupled to said phase detector circuit and for converting said phase difference into a second current; a loop filter circuit coupled to said charge pump and said voltage controlled oscillator circuit and for averaging said second current; and a divider circuit coupled to said voltage controlled oscillator circuit and said phase detector circuit and for generating said output frequency.
- 13. A microcontroller as recited in claim 12 further comprising a crystal oscillator circuit coupled to said phase detector circuit and for generating said reference frequency.
- 14. A microcontroller as recited in claim 11 further comprising a frequency doubler circuit coupled to said voltage controlled oscillator circuit wherein said frequency is passed through said frequency doubler circuit for generating a second frequency.
- 15. A microcontroller as recited in claim 11 wherein said trimmable current control comprises a plurality of trimmable components.
- 16. A microcontroller as recited in claim 11 wherein said trimmable current control is digitally controlled.
RELATED U.S. APPLICATION
This application claims priority to the provisional patent application, Serial No. 60/243,708, entitled “Advanced Programmable Microcontroller Device,” with filing date Oct. 26, 2000, now abandoned, and assigned to the assignee of the present application.
US Referenced Citations (9)
Non-Patent Literature Citations (2)
Entry |
CYPR-CD00196; “A Novel Band-Gap Circuit for Providing an Accurate Reference Voltage Compensated for Process State, Process Variations and Temperature”; Sep. 26, 2001; 09/964,991; Kutz et al. |
CYPR-CD00200; “A Microcontroller Having a Dual Mode Relax Oscillator that is Trimmable”; Jul. 24, 2001; 09/912,768; J. Shutt. |
Provisional Applications (1)
|
Number |
Date |
Country |
|
60/243708 |
Oct 2000 |
US |